What is the 67 challenge?

The 67 challenge is the recent trend that many top streamers are showcasing on their channels. The challenge essentially requires the player to perform as many arm pumps as possible during 20 seconds. Many top streamers, such as Adin Ross, Jason “JasonTheWeen” Nguyen, and Emily “ExtraEmily” Zhang, have taken part in the challenge. This influx of content creators has made the game go viral, and even the livestreaming platform Twitch gave it a shoutout on X.

Adin Ross is hosting a 67 challenge

Kick streamer Adin Ross was one of the big names, though he didn’t perform quite so well in this 67 challenge. However, he has announced that he will host another where winners will be rewarded. The streamer told his viewers in a stream that they can participate in the challenge, and the total prize pool is $10,000.
